Features:
  • Ergonomically designed handles
  • Pyrex glass is non-porous, so it won't absorb food odors, food flavors or food stains
  • New measuring cup with 4-position lid which allows you to sift, pour, strain, and sprinkle
  • Sure fit seal keeps lid secure while pouring
  • Made in the U.S.A.

3 out of 5 stars Lid does no seal   March 9, 2008
McG' (San Diego, California)
1 out of 1 found this review helpful

I use this cup for making salad dressing. I make enough for a couple of nights and like to put the rest in the refrig. I had been covering my cup with saran, so I jumped at this cup with lid. Problem is, it does not seal. There is a big gap between the spout and the lid. So, the dressing dries out or the dressing (if garlic/onion/shallot) smell permeates through the refrig. It does not seal so liquids will leak out of the spout. It would be good for pouring off liquids from, say, micro'd veggies.
The other irritating thing is, I have 2 other PYREX 2-cup measuring cups (I bought this 3rd cup bec of the lid), and the lid doesn't fit them.
